
The SN74LV393ADG4 is a 4-bit up counter from Texas Instruments, featuring a negative edge trigger and a maximum operating frequency of 150MHz. It is constructed using CMOS technology and is packaged in a SOIC package, suitable for surface mount applications. The counter operates over a temperature range of -40°C to 85°C and is compliant with RoHS regulations. It can be used in a variety of logic circuits, including counters and dividers.
